Marla Dowell

Marla Lorraine Dowell (born 1965) is an American physicist who is Director of the CHIPS Metrology Program and NIST Boulder Laboratory.

At the start, the group focused on calibration, but under her leadership, Dowell developed a research program in laser metrology for industrial applications.
